Company Overview

  • Praxis Precision Medicines is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company translating genetic insights into the development of therapies for central nervous system disorders characterized by neuronal imbalance. It was founded in 2015, and is headquartered in Cambridge, Massachusetts, USA, with a workforce of 51-200 employees. Its website is https://praxismedicines.com/.
